css 怎么使table表格隔行换色

 我来答
swjy2001
2017-11-10 · TA获得超过701个赞
知道小有建树答主
回答量:496
采纳率:66%
帮助的人:73.5万
展开全部
  • 表格隔行换色,节省代码的好方法  

  • <style>  

  • .db { border-collapse:collapse;}  

  • .db tr{ background-color:expression('#F8F8F8,#EFEFEF'.split(',')[rowIndex%2]); }  

  • </style>  

  • <table width="100%" border="1" class="db">  

  • <tr>  

  • <td> </td>  

  • </tr>  

  • <tr>  

  • <td> </td>  

  • </tr>  

  • <tr>  

  • <td> </td>  

  • </tr>  

  • <tr>  

  • <td> </td>  

  • </tr>  

  • </table>  

  • 上面是每一行隔行换色每两行一循环,下面是每一行隔行换色,每八行一循环  

  • <style>  

  • .db tr{  

  • background-color:expression('#000000,#333333,#555555,#777777,#999999,#bbbbbb,#dddddd,#ffffff'.split(',')[rowIndex%8]);  

  • }  

  • </style> 

推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式